Output abf2ab8498b8040bd78c58df9487c9a9b805337e44cc00f82e605f57ef07bba0:8

value
2952066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8b20a88100c555d99812d6debc13eb0b96bb08f OP_EQUAL
address
3H4zjHZs1WwFJL2mkYugBd6uTCZ6B6FNSJ
transaction
abf2ab8498b8040bd78c58df9487c9a9b805337e44cc00f82e605f57ef07bba0
confirmations
231537
spent
true